Robot & Frank was the most intriguing film out of Sundance, in which an elderly grump named Frank and played by Frank Langella (received strong reviews) who’s having increasing difficulty taking care of himself that his son brings in a UGC-60L home care robot to look after the old man. Now comes word that the 74-year-old actor who portrayed Richard Nixon, Clark Kent’s editor Perry White and a count named Dracula in his more than distinguished career, has reportedly joined the cast of the independent film The Time Being, alongside Wes Bentley (American Beauty). The Time Being centers on a broke artist, Daniel (Bentley) who
accepts a series of bizarre commissions from Warner, a dying, eccentric millionaire (Langella) who may not be what he seems. But Daniel can’t quite ascertain whether his new ‘mentor’ is a monster who is intent on destroying Daniel’s life and marriage, or a savior who will teach him the true meaning of art.
The film will be the big-screen directorial debut of rookie filmmaker Nenad Cicin-Sain who also co-wrote script with producer Richard Gladstein. No word on low-budget indie drama called, Second Coming starring Ethan Hawke, Marion Cotillard and Mark Ruffalo, which was about to be the Cicin-Sain feature-film directorial debut from the same producer (Gladstein is two-time Academy Award nominated, for Finding Neverland and The Cider House Rules).
